See for Mathematics there is 4 books you must study in order to have a good grasp in Mathematics for SSC CGL. The first is LUCENT SSC MATHEMATICS (Vol-1 & 2). The first part is for Arithmetic and Algebra and the volume 2 is for the advanced topics such as geometry etc. The second book is RS AGGARWAL Quantitative Aptitude book which is a very good for problem solving and important formulaes. And the third book is Kirans SSC Mathematics which is only for practice. See if you practice all this books minutely and honestly then your selection will have the maximum possibility.

Saveetha school of engineering is a Chennai based private engineering college. The institution is AICTE approved and is accredited with NACC 'A' grade. The college is ranked 43rd by NIRF and is internationally accredited by IET-UK. The college offers various courses in Btech, Mtech and PhD.
Placement The institution has good placement records. 70-80% students are recruited by top companies like Accenture, HCL, Wipro, Zoho etc every year. The average salary package is 3.75 LPA and the highest package is 6.5 LPA.
Infrastructure and Faculty the college has good infrastructure and faculty. The average fee for UG courses are around 1.5-3.6 lakhs and for PG it's around 4.5 lakhs. The hostel and food are good. The library provides a good study atmosphere and the campus is equipped with Wi-Fi. Classes are lab integrated with small study groups of 30 students which helps in achieving individual attention. Industry related internships with stipend are available to cultivate practical experience.

Vivekananda global University- established in year 2008 in jaipur, this private college offers 25 total courses. The college is approved by AICTE and AIU and is famous for btech and mtech courses. The college has great infrastructure and amazing faculty. The placement of this college is also great. The highest salary offered is around 52 LPA and average salary is 3 to 5 LPA. Samsung, wipro ,TCS are the top recruiters from this university.
